Series Deep Dive:

David Fincher and Tim Miller's brainchild remains the streaming world's most unpredictable experiment. Love, Death & Robots functions less like a traditional series and more like a high-octane film festival condensed into bite-sized hallucinations. From photo-real CGI warfare to acid-trip 2D satire, the anthology format allows for risks that serialized narratives simply cannot afford. While the quality can fluctuate—a feature, not a bug, of the medium—the highs are dizzying feats of technical prowess. With the dust settling after season 4 ended on May 15, 2025, the collection has solidified its reputation as a playground for the world's premier animation studios. It is a showcase of possibility, proving that short-form storytelling often packs the heaviest punch.

Season: 4
Watched? # Air Date Episode Name
E1 May 15, 2025 Can't Stop
E2 May 15, 2025 Close Encounters of the Mini Kind
E3 May 15, 2025 Spider Rose
E4 May 15, 2025 400 Boys
E5 May 15, 2025 The Other Large Thing
E6 May 15, 2025 Golgotha
E7 May 15, 2025 The Screaming of the Tyrannosaur
E8 May 15, 2025 How Zeke Got Religion
E9 May 15, 2025 Smart Appliances, Stupid Owners
E10 May 15, 2025 For He Can Creep

Technical Details
Network: Netflix
Seasons: 4
Years: 2019 - 2025
Genre: Animation, Comedy, Fantasy, Horror, Mystery, Science Fiction, Thriller
Rating: TV-MA
